Archer Aviation and United Airlines Reveal NYC Air Taxi Network Plan

  • Archer Aviation, an eVTOL startup, revealed plans for an electric air-taxi network in New York City on Thursday.
  • Commuters commonly experience traffic gridlock when traveling to JFK or LaGuardia airports, motivating the air taxi proposal.
  • Archer's Midnight aircraft, designed to carry four passengers and a pilot, will operate from existing Manhattan heliports.
  • Archer's CEO Adam Goldstein said the drive to airports can be painful, so Archer will offer quick trips.
  • Archer aims to launch the service in New York, possibly as soon as next year, after FAA certification completion.

Startup Archer Aviation announced Thursday in New York a partnership with United Airlines to create an electric air taxi service connecting the heart of Manhattan to New York airports in less than fifteen minutes.
